Over the past few weeks, a worthwhile and divisive conversation has been taking place in the Christian music world. This is not the first time for this particular conversation to happen, just the most recent and the most public, mainly because the artist made it public.
Derek Webb, former front man for Caedmon's Call, has been in a tiff with his recording label over a number of issues, the most public of which is the use of the "s-word" in one of the songs on the yet-to-be-released album.
